用Python轻松实现网页音乐的爬取

用Python轻松实现网页音乐的爬取

用Python轻松实现网页音乐的爬取

随着互联网技术的发展,越来越多的人开始通过网页听音乐。然而,有时候我们希望将喜爱的音乐保存到本地或者进行其他操作,这就需要提取网页上的音乐。本文将介绍如何通过使用Python编程语言来实现这样的需求。

首先,我们需要了解一下Python的基本知识。Python是一种非常受欢迎的编程语言,其优雅的语法和强大的功能使得它成为网页爬虫的首选语言。Python提供了许多库和框架,使得我们可以轻松地进行网页数据的抓取和处理。

为了爬取网页上的音乐,我们首先需要了解目标网页的结构。不同的音乐网站可能采用不同的网页设计,我们需要仔细观察目标网页的HTML源代码,找到包含音乐链接的元素。通常情况下,音乐会以链接的形式出现在网页上,我们可以通过解析HTML代码,提取出这些链接,并进行相应的下载操作。

Python的第三方库BeautifulSoup是一个非常强大的HTML解析工具,它可以帮助我们方便地从HTML中提取数据。通过使用BeautifulSoup,我们可以轻松地找到包含音乐链接的元素,并获取链接信息。然后,我们可以使用Python的内置库urllib来下载这些音乐。

代码示例: ```python importrequests frombs4importBeautifulSoup

获取网页内容 defget_page_content(url): response=requests.get(url) returnresponse.text

解析HTML,获取音乐链接 defget_music_links(html): soup=BeautifulSoup(html,'html.parser') links=[] 在这里根据实际情况获取音乐链接 ... returnlinks

下载音乐 defdownload_music(link): response=requests.get(link) 在这里进行音乐的处理 ...

主函数 defmain(): url='http://www.example.com' html=get_page_content(url) music_links=get_music_links(html) forlinkinmusic_links: download_music(link)

main() ```

请注意,为了获取完整的音乐链接,需要根据实际情况进行HTML解析和链接提取。本文示例代码仅供参考。

此外,为了确保我们的爬虫行为合规,我们应该尊重网站的使用规则和版权法。在进行网页音乐爬取时,应该确保获取音乐的性,并遵守相关的规则法规。

总结起来,使用Python编程语言可以轻松实现网页音乐的爬取。通过分析网页结构,使用BeautifulSoup库解析HTML,我们可以方便地获取音乐链接,并进行下载等后续操作。但是,在进行爬虫行为时,我们要合规,遵守相关规定。希望本文对使用Python爬取网页音乐的读者有所帮助,欢迎大家探索更多有趣的应用场景!

转载请说明出处内容投诉
147SEO » 用Python轻松实现网页音乐的爬取

发表评论

欢迎 访客 发表评论

一个令你着迷的主题!

查看演示 官网购买
×

服务热线

微信客服

微信客服